Kane struck in the 23rd minute with a low long-range shot that deceived Guaita as Tottenham began in confident fashion in the Selhurst Park drizzle. But Palace responded impressively to dominate after the break and Schlupp grabbed a deserved leveller from close range in the 81st minute. Ben Davies struck the crossbar and Guaita made stunning saves from Kane and Eric Dier as Tottenham sparked back into life late on but had to be content with a point. Tottenham's attacking threat diminished after the break as Palace, buoyed by the return of 2,000 fans for the first time since March, got on top. Tottenham went all out for the late win, but Guaita was inspired in goal.
